According to INE IPVA data, estimated rent in Moralzarzal is €974/month in 2023 — +2.9% year-on-year. Back in 2020 it was €892/month, a 9.2% increase over 4 years. Provincial average (Madrid): €1002/month.

Methodology

Data comes from the Housing Rental Price Index (IPVA) published by Spain's National Statistics Institute (INE), with base 100 in 2015. The estimated rent is calculated by applying the index to the median reference price for the province in 2015.
